Abstract

Janus kinase 2 (Jak2) protein tyrosine kinase plays an important role in interleukin-3- or granulocyte-macrophage colony-stimulating factor-mediated signal transduction pathways leading to cell proliferation, activation of early response genes, and inhibition of apoptosis. However, it is unclear whether Jak2 can activate these signaling pathways directly without the involvement of cytokine receptor phosphorylation. To investigate the specific role of Jak2 in the regulation of signal transduction pathways, we generated gyrase B (GyrB)-Jak2 fusion proteins, dimerized through the addition of coumermycin. Coumermycin induced autophosphorylation of GyrB-Jak2 fusion proteins, thus bypassing receptor activation. Using different types of chimeric Jak2 molecules, we observed that although the kinase domain of Jak2 is sufficient for autophosphorylation, the N-terminal regions are essential for the phosphorylation of Stat5 and for the induction of short-term cell proliferation. Moreover, coumermycin-induced activation of Jak2 can also lead to increased levels of c-myc and CIS mRNAs in BA/F3 cells stably expressing the Jak2 fusion protein with the intact N-terminal region. Conversely, activation of the chimeric Jak2 induced neither phosphorylation of Shc or SHP-2 nor activation of the c-fos promoter. Here, we showed that the GyrB-Jak2 system can serve as an excellent model to dissect signals of receptor-dependent and -independent events. We also obtained evidence indicating a role for the N-terminal region of Jak2 in downstream signaling events.

摘要

Janus激酶2(Jak2)蛋白酪氨酸激酶在白细胞介素-3或粒细胞-巨噬细胞集落刺激因子介导的信号转导途径中发挥重要作用,该信号转导途径可导致细胞增殖、早期反应基因激活及细胞凋亡抑制。然而,目前尚不清楚Jak2是否能在不涉及细胞因子受体磷酸化的情况下直接激活这些信号通路。为了研究Jak2在信号转导途径调控中的具体作用,我们构建了通过添加香豆霉素二聚化的促旋酶B(GyrB)-Jak2融合蛋白。香豆霉素诱导GyrB-Jak2融合蛋白的自磷酸化,从而绕过受体激活。使用不同类型的嵌合Jak2分子,我们观察到尽管Jak2的激酶结构域足以进行自磷酸化,但N端区域对于Stat5的磷酸化及短期细胞增殖的诱导至关重要。此外,香豆霉素诱导的Jak2激活还可导致在稳定表达具有完整N端区域的Jak2融合蛋白的BA/F3细胞中c-myc和CIS mRNA水平升高。相反,嵌合Jak2的激活既不诱导Shc或SHP-2的磷酸化,也不激活c-fos启动子。在此,我们表明GyrB-Jak2系统可作为剖析受体依赖性和非依赖性事件信号的优秀模型。我们还获得了证据,表明Jak2的N端区域在下游信号事件中发挥作用。
